Understanding the UK Seasonal Work Visa Landscape for Kenyans
For professionals in Kenya eyeing the UK's seasonal job market, understanding the specific visa routes is paramount. While not a direct 'professional' visa in the traditional sense, certain seasonal worker schemes can accommodate skilled individuals, particularly in sectors like agriculture or horticulture where specific expertise might be sought. It's vital to note that these schemes are often tied to specific employers or sectors and require sponsorship. Kenyan professionals must research which sectors are actively recruiting and what the specific requirements are for each. This often involves possessing certain qualifications or experience relevant to the seasonal demand, ensuring your skills align with the UK's needs during peak periods.

Cost and Preparation Considerations for Kenyan Professionals
While specific costs for UK seasonal work registration can vary, it's essential for Kenyan professionals to budget for potential visa application fees, which can range from a few hundred to over a thousand pounds sterling (GBP). Convert this to Kenyan Shillings (KES) for a clearer picture – current estimates might place these fees in the range of KES 80,000 to KES 160,000, depending on the specific visa type and duration. Additional costs may include English language testing, potential upfront healthcare surcharges, and travel expenses. Thorough preparation and understanding all associated financial commitments are key to a successful application from Kenya.
